The Living Well Project will be holding a number of roadshows which will be looking at how people with a learning disability or autism can live well, and also sharing information about annual health checks and screening. One of the roadshows will be on Wednesday 26 June, 10:30am-2:30pm at Threeways Centre, Nursery Lane, Halifax, HX3 5SX. This will give local people a chance to talk about what is working well in their area, and what isn’t working so well.
They would love to hear from:
- People with lived experience
- Families and carers
- Support providers
- Commissioners
- Social Workers
- Community Learning Disability teams
- Advocacy providers
- Screening professionals from the NHS
